Troubleshooting
If a fault occurs, first check the points listed. For further help and other troubleshooting tips,
please also check out FAQ for your camcorder at www.philips.com/support. If you are unable to
find a solution from these hints, consult your dealer or service center.
WARNING: Under no circumstances should you try to repair the set yourself, as this will
invalidate the warranty.
